OHIO UNIVERSITY: BRING BACK S/NC GRADING POLICY 2021

Since the start of the pandemic, Ohio University has provided the option to opt in for Satisfactory Grading. This policy allows OU students to take an "S" or "NC" (no credit) on their final grade to avoid hurting their overall GPA considering the countless struggles students have had to face.

As of January 19th, the policy has not be reinstated. The overwhelming concern of students, families, and facility alike are why we created this petition to show OU how important this grading policy is. We all chose to come to OU rather than online college for a reason, however with the rising cases in Ohio, the end of virtual class is far beyond our reach. 

Although students have returned to campus, the classes have not. While we remain virtual, students deserve the option to opt in for Satisfactory Grading. In the fall semester, 10,000 students took "S" grades, 559 of those students had no letter grades at all and only had an "S" to pass their classes. 

Many other Ohio schools are keeping the pass/fail grading opportunity -- we feel Ohio University ought to do the same. Everyone has a story, and right now the last thing on many of our minds is the assignments we must submit but our focus is towards the well being of our friends, family, and community. 

Whether or not you choose to opt in is up to you, but having the option to do so is critical to the mental well being, academic success, and collegiate experience of Ohio University students. Student Senate has a bill in the works to urge the university to implement Satisfactory Grading, and the support of this petition will only help show the university what we as students need!
